 <title>Use of co-operative name under threat by British Government</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/use-co-operative-name-under-threat-british-government</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;Co-operatives UK has &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.uk.coop/consultation/bis-consultation-company-and-business-names&quot;&gt;launched a campaign to protect the use of the co-operative name&lt;/a&gt; by new businesses.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The name is under threat due to a current Government consultation to delist its protected status for new business registrations.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Co-operatives UK is urging co-operators to respond to the &lt;a href=&quot;https://www.gov.uk/government/uploads/system/uploads/attachment_data/file/94535/bis-13-648-company-business-names-consultation-red-tape-challenge.pdf&quot;&gt;Company and Business Names Consultation&lt;/a&gt; being run by Department for Business, Innovation and Skills by May 22nd.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The Government department is proposing to remove the protection for the co-operative name, which currently ensures new business registrations adhere to co-operative principles.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;In the consultation, BIS said all words specified on the sensitive list &amp;mdash; which also includes commission, council and licensing &amp;mdash; were to protect the public from being misled by a business name. But it said as &amp;ldquo;language evolves&amp;rdquo; this may no longer be considered a risk.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The list does not prohibit the use of those words, but it allows specified bodies to submit an objection on the usage, such as the Charities Commission or the Department of Health.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The BiS &amp;lsquo;red tape challenge&amp;rsquo; is proposing to either repeal the sensitive list or to retain, but reduce it. In removing the statutory instrument behind the list, BiS said this will allow companies to choose any name, which would &amp;ldquo;significantly speed up registration&amp;rdquo; and ensure new registrations do not go through a &amp;ldquo;costly and time consuming process&amp;rdquo;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;But BIS said a reduced list would need to show a clear criteria for approval for those who want to use protected words such as &amp;lsquo;co-operative&amp;rsquo;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Co-operatives UK&amp;#39;s Secretary General Ed Mayo said the public associate co-operatives with being &amp;quot;trustworthy, business-like and fair&amp;quot; and that he is concerned this will diminish. He commented: &amp;quot;We are extremely concerned that without this protection, rogue businesses may trade off, and potentially ultimately, tarnish, this reputation. We are urging people to help protect the good name of co-operatives.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.uk.coop/sites/storage/public/downloads/bis_protected_names_consultation_final_150413.pdf#overlay-context=consultation/bis-consultation-company-and-business-names&quot;&gt;In its draft response to the consultation&lt;/a&gt;, Co-operatives UK said that between 2008-2011 the number of co-operatives grew by 23 per cent and that it is concerned &amp;ldquo;failure to protect these terms could run counter to consumer protection measures, and also tarnish the reputation of these businesses&amp;rdquo;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The trade organisation for co-operatives said that in 27 years of registering co-operatives it has never been an administrative burden; and Helen Barber, Head of Advice and Policy, said the body actively challenges applications on average three to four times each year. She added: &amp;ldquo;There may well be more, though, which aren&amp;#39;t brought to our attention currently, which is why we&amp;#39;d like BIS to take this opportunity to strengthen protection in a way that allows Co-operatives UK to challenge all rogue companies trading on the good name of co-operatives.&amp;quot;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;In its consultation response, Co-operatives UK highlighted two registered companies that did not appear to be operating under the &amp;ldquo;values and principles&amp;rdquo; of the movement. It said &amp;ldquo;Co-operative Gardeners Ltd&amp;rdquo; was &amp;ldquo;registered by one sole Director, which is clearly therefore a one person company not a co-operative under international guidelines&amp;rdquo;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;It also highlighted &amp;ldquo;The Consumer co-op&amp;rdquo; whose &amp;ldquo;rules have no signs of co-operative principles whatsoever&amp;rdquo; and is an example of how &amp;ldquo;a non-cooperative markets itself as a co-operative in order to position itself as an ethical business and benefit from consumer trust&amp;rdquo;.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Co-operatives create 8,000 new jobs while unemployment hits record in Spain </title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/co-operatives-create-8000-new-jobs-while-unemployment-hits-record-spain</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;At a time when more then six million people are unemployed across Spain, co-operatives have managed to not only maintain, but also increase the number of jobs by 7.2 percent in the third quarter of 2012.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;By contrast, the unemployment rate in Spain &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.ine.es/daco/daco42/daco4211/epa0113.pdf&quot;&gt;has reached 27.2 per cent&lt;/a&gt;, the highest since 1976. Although it has recently slowed, the unemployment rate has continued to increase ever since the crisis emerged in 2008. In mid-2007 the rate reached 7.9 percent.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.ine.es/daco/daco42/daco4211/epa0113.pdf&quot;&gt;Figures released&lt;/a&gt; by the Spanish Ministry for Employment confirm that co-operatives have created 8,000 new jobs in the first half of 2012.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;According to the Spanish Confederation of Workers Co-operatives (COCETA), employment figures in worker co-operatives &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.aciamericas.coop/En-Espana-el-empleo-en-las&quot;&gt;doubled in the first half of 2012&lt;/a&gt;, compared to the previous year. More than 250,000 people work in 17,000 co-operatives.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Juan Antonio Pedre&amp;ntilde;o, President of COCETA, said: &amp;ldquo;This clearly shows that worker co-operatives are an important option when it comes to creating jobs that governments should value in order to help local economies.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Mr Pedre&amp;ntilde;o also said that social economy enterprises are the best example of job creation:&amp;nbsp;&amp;ldquo;We continue to argue that this is always the case, but that during crisis co-operatives show they are capable to create new jobs, while other enterprise models are destroying them; and this happens even though co-ops do not enjoy the same access to finance&amp;rdquo;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;span&gt;Following on from the growth of co-operatives, the Spanish Ministry of Employment and Social Security has joined efforts with&amp;nbsp;&lt;/span&gt;the Spanish Enterprise Confederation of the Social Economy&amp;nbsp;(&lt;span&gt;CEPES) to launch &lt;/span&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.empleo.gob.es/es/estrategia-empleo-joven/vermas/index.htm&quot;&gt;a strategy to boost entrepreneurship and youth employment&lt;/a&gt;&lt;span&gt;. Last week, CEPES agreed to play a key role in the implementation of the three-year strategy.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;More than half of young people aged under 25 seeking employment cannot find a job and more than 35 per cent of young people currently unemployed have been in this situation for over a year.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Co-operatives are a key element in this strategy; the Ministry is seeking to encourage more young people to start their own social enterprises and co-operatives. With this strategy, unemployment benefits may be used to make a capital contribution to any type of newly created business, included co-operatives. Adopted in February, the strategy has already generated 20,454 jobs for young people across Spain, who are now registered as self-employed.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The strategy acknowledges that co-operatives have shown a greater ability to maintain employment during the years of economic crisis due to their internal flexibility mechanisms.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The best example is the case of Mondragon Corporation, which is employing 83,000 people. The corporation has coped relatively well with the financial and economic crisis. Mutual support and joint action as well as an efficient crisis management through support institutions and business-to-business co-operation were key elements to Mondragon&amp;rsquo;s successful approach to the crisis.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Mikel Lezamiz, Mondragon&amp;rsquo;s Co-operative Development Manager, explained why Mondragon&amp;#39;s policies have been successful: &amp;ldquo;We are passing cash within co-ops in order to solve the lack of liquidity. We are also buying together. Inter-co-operation is the most important feature of Mondragon.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Mondragon has also passed workers from some co-ops to others in order to avoid making staff redundant.&amp;nbsp;Since workers or employees are directly involved in the decision making, it is less likely for them to cut jobs, said Mr Lezamiz.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;According to COCETA, 80 per cent of those that form a co-operative have a permanent job, because they become members of that co-operative.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>ICA launches website for Cape Town event</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/ica-launches-website-cape-town-event</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;The &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.capetown2013.coop&quot;&gt;official website&lt;/a&gt; for this year&amp;rsquo;s biggest global gathering for co-operators has been launched.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Two thousand co-operators from around the world are expected to attend the International Co-operative Alliance&amp;rsquo;s Global Conference and General Assembly from November 1-5 at the Cape Town International Convention Centre.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;South Africa will host the ICA&amp;#39;s first General Assembly on the continent, which will be focused on the Blueprint for a Co-operative Decade.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The event&amp;rsquo;s theme, Co-operative Decade: Growing the Co-operative Movement, will be the common thread throughout the week of meetings of ICA bodies, plenary sessions and the General Assembly.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;On the website, the programme outlines a series of meetings between ICA committees and sectoral organisations, alongside a youth conference and the main conference followed by breakout sessions. Also listed are details about booking hotels and organising trips.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;During the week there will also be a number of booths selling co-operative books and goods, providing information about co-operatives, showcases, and a number of other side meetings.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The ICA event will be followed by the ICMIF conference, which is the ICA&amp;rsquo;s sectoral body for the insurance sector, from 6-8 November. The ICMIF event will be a global gathering of mutual and co-operative insurance leaders.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Take part in research to help shape a new brand for co-operatives</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/take-part-research-help-shape-new-brand-co-operatives</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;Co-operatives around the world are being invited to take part in a research project to help influence the design of a global identity for the co-operative movement.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;London-based worker co-operative Calverts&amp;nbsp;has been appointed by the International Co-operative Alliance to design a visual identity for the worldwide co-operative brand. The print and design co-opertive has &lt;a href=&quot;http://s.coop/1kbke&quot;&gt;launched a research study&lt;/a&gt;, inviting participation from around the world.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Building on the wide adoption of the International Year of Co-operatives logo, the new brand will include the IYC strapline &amp;lsquo;Co-operative Enterprises Build a Better World&amp;rsquo;, which the ICA Board has agreed to use.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The logo will be something that can be adopted by all co-ops, whether they wish to adopt it as a sub-brand or add it to promotional materials. At its Moscow board meeting at the end of March, the ICA agreed to become a sub-brand and change the identity of the organisation.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Sion Whellens, project director at Calverts, said: &amp;ldquo;For Calverts, this is a great honour, a great challenge and a great opportunity. The brief places the development of a new global identity marque and key message &amp;mdash; &amp;lsquo;Co-operative Enterprises Build a Better World&amp;rsquo; &amp;mdash; at the top of the brand message tree.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;And a new identity for the ICA and its subsidiary brands will flow from it and will also allow other co-operatives to use the brand. This presents special challenges, but we believe this is the appropriate architecture for a diverse social and business movement and its international apex body.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Charles Gould, Director-General of the ICA, said the organisation wants to work with co-operatives around the world to build a new identity. He commented: &amp;ldquo;The emblem will be used to provide a &amp;lsquo;unity of purpose&amp;rsquo; for the global co-operative movement and will be capable of almost unlimited application &amp;ndash; contemporary and business-like and fit for cross-border use.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The ICA will formally launch the identity at its General Assembly in Cape Town in November. Prior to that, Calverts has launched a research project to allow co-operatives to give their views on co-op identity.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Planning underway for co-operative movement’s answer to ‘Davos’</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/planning-underway-co-operative-movement%E2%80%99s-answer-%E2%80%98davos%E2%80%99</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;The team behind the International Summit of Cooperatives is working to build on the success of 2012&amp;rsquo;s conference.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;In October 2014, the second high-level business event for the co-operative movement is set to take place in Quebec City with a strong focus on delivering the International Co-operative Alliance&amp;rsquo;s objectives for a &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.thenews.coop/article/ica-sets-out-vision-co-operative-decade&quot;&gt;Co-operative Decade&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The first Summit gathered more than 2,800 people from 91 countries in a three-day conference marking the International Year of Co-operatives.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;According to St&amp;eacute;phane Bertrand, Executive Director of the Summit, the event is a global forum, responding to a business need of co-operative leaders to share ideas, research and experiences in order to bring co-operation to the next level.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;The first edition was an outstanding success, it was truly more than we have hoped for,&amp;rdquo; said Mr Bertrand, adding that more than 92 per cent of the participants gave positive feedback. &amp;ldquo;Most importantly, we have not lost our identity &amp;ndash; promoting, growing and improving the performance of co-operative enterprises.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;iframe frameborder=&quot;no&quot; height=&quot;166&quot; scrolling=&quot;no&quot; src=&quot;https://w.soundcloud.com/player/?url=http%3A%2F%2Fapi.soundcloud.com%2Ftracks%2F86167814&quot; width=&quot;100%&quot;&gt;&lt;/iframe&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;In recognition of the scale and contribution of the event to the Canadian province, the Qu&amp;eacute;bec City Chamber of Commerce and Industry &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.intlsummit.coop/site/home;jsessionid=AD7E7B350556DFC9BA350DEA59535D58?template=newsDetail&amp;amp;newsID=7106&quot;&gt;recently awarded the Fid&amp;eacute;ide Award for Business Event to the Summit&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Given the success of the first conference and the awareness it generated, the organisers expect the event to play an increasingly influential role at the global economic, political and regulatory levels.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Many co-operators, including ICA President Dame Pauline Green, called for the movement to make the Summit the Davos of co-operation.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Commented Mr&amp;nbsp;Bertrand: &amp;ldquo;When we speak of the &amp;lsquo;Davos&amp;rsquo; of something we think of a recurring event of high calibre and high standards. We would certainly like to see the Summit mentioned in the annals of co-operation as the &amp;lsquo;Davos&amp;rsquo; of co-operation, but this will only happen in time. &amp;ldqu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Mr Bertrand added that he is expecting the same level of engagement for 2014 from both the Government of Quebec and the Government of Canada. He added: &amp;ldquo;For an event of international calibre, it is very important to have the support of the two governments.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The 2014 Summit is expected to build on the level of youth participation. Last year, more than 180 co-operators between the ages of 20 and 35 travelled from all over the world to participate in the Future Cooperative Leaders Program. Many of them also participated in writing the International Cooperative Youth Statement 2012, which was submitted to the UN as part of the closing ceremony of the International Year of Co-operatives.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;iframe frameborder=&quot;no&quot; height=&quot;166&quot; scrolling=&quot;no&quot; src=&quot;https://w.soundcloud.com/player/?url=http%3A%2F%2Fapi.soundcloud.com%2Ftracks%2F86167951&quot; width=&quot;100%&quot;&gt;&lt;/iframe&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Mr Bertrand said many young people have already expressed interest in participating in the next edition as volunteers or part of the organising committee, thus a higher level of youth participation is expected for the 2014 event.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The organisers are also in talks with high-profile speakers for the next event. Last year, the conference attracted co-operative leaders, academics, economists, high-level politicians and Nobel Prize winners.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Co-operatives can empower all women — International Women&#039;s Day statements</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/co-operatives-can-empower-all-women-%E2%80%94-international-womens-day-statements</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;Co-operatives can play a much larger role in supporting gender equality, said two leading women from the International Co-operative Alliance.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;President of the ICA, &lt;a href=&quot;http://ica.coop/en/media/library/press-releases/international-womens-day-8-march-2013-message-dame-pauline-green&quot;&gt;Dame Pauline Green&lt;/a&gt; and ICA Gender Equality Chair &lt;a href=&quot;http://ica.coop/en/media/library/press-releases/international-womens-day-8-march-2013-message-mar%C3%ADa-eugenia-p%C3%A9rez-zea&quot;&gt;Mar&amp;iacute;a Eugenia P&amp;eacute;rez Zea&lt;/a&gt; released statements for &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.internationalwomensday.com&quot;&gt;International Women&amp;rsquo;s Day&lt;/a&gt; urging the Co-operative Movement to help empower women worldwide.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Dame Pauline said: &amp;ldquo;Over the last four decades, the position of women has made some progress, however, it is still too little and too long in coming&amp;hellip; Let us insist that today&amp;rsquo;s world demands equality for each individual whether man or woman.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;She described this as &amp;ldquo;the real co-operative message&amp;rdquo; and added it was time for the Co-operative Movement to work towards the economic, social and political emancipation of all women.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;She added: &amp;ldquo;Co-operative businesses have done so much to help women onto the ladder of economic activity. With that comes community respect, political legitimacy and influence.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Traditional approaches to governing society are simply no longer relevant, she explained.&amp;nbsp;&amp;ldquo;Having more women in key decision-making places in political, economic and social decision-making at all levels in society is the way to move away from the sort of decision-making that has served us so poorly in recent years,&amp;rdquo; said Dame Pauline.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;She added: &amp;ldquo;Building a better world is about allowing each person to flourish and fulfil their potential &amp;mdash; nothing else will do.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Mar&amp;iacute;a Eugenia P&amp;eacute;rez Zea, the Chair of the ICA Global Gender Committee, said the co-operative business model is an ideal platform to break down the barriers of inequality.&amp;nbsp;She added it was &amp;quot;the preferential model to enable women to have access to a participatory democracy, to decision-making bodies, to markets and technology, and above all, to protect them from the injustice of the current dominant development model&amp;quot;.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;She explained it has become urgent to redefine the stereotypes of power and leadership about women to make sure they enjoy equal treatment in the decision-making processes.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;She added that many studies have shown there is an essential link in obtaining equal rights for women and reducing poverty, improving health and education alleviating the climate change effects and making headways towards a more sustainable development.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;All these objectives are shared by the world co-operative movement, are interdependent and support gender equality and women&amp;rsquo;s empowerment.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Ms P&amp;eacute;rez Zea invited every co-operative in the world to give the highest priority in its policies to the equal recognition of rights and opportunities to women.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;She added: &amp;ldquo;ICA recognises that the Gender Agenda has gained more relevance than ever before and it is our opportunity to seek even more equality for women &amp;mdash; by showcasing that our leadership is the most effective model for socio-economic development.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Co-ops generate £40 out of £100 for local economy, report reveals</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/co-ops-generate-%C2%A340-out-%C2%A3100-local-economy-report-reveals</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;A new study by &lt;a href=&quot;http://uk.coop&quot;&gt;Co-operatives UK&lt;/a&gt; shows co-operatives generate an additional &amp;pound;40 for local suppliers, customers and employees for every &amp;pound;100 of sales.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	Research by independent economic analysts K2A carried for Co-operatives UK, followed money that was spent by customers of the local co-operative in the county of Lincolnshire.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	It shows that the money spent by customers in the &lt;a href=&quot;http://lincolnshire.coop&quot;&gt;Lincolnshire Co-operative&lt;/a&gt; increased in value by going to local suppliers, to customers as a dividend and to employees in wages, who in turn spent a proportion of their money locally.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	On conservative estimates, using internationally accepted benchmarks, the co-operative generated an additional &amp;pound;40 for the local economy for every &amp;pound;100 spent by a customer.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	Overall, this meant that Lincolnshire Co-operative, rather than generating profits for outside investors or national or even global suppliers, generated nearly &amp;pound;100 million annually for the local economy.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	Ed Mayo, Secretary General of Co-operatives UK said: &amp;ldquo;Money spent in a co-operative is sticky money. It stays local, because co-operatives employ local people, are owned by local people and tries to sources from local firms that do the same.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	&amp;ldquo;Every pound spent in a co-operative shop is a real boost to the local economy. In fact, every pound spent in a co-operative store changes hands five times, at diminishing levels, until the final penny leaves the local economy. This adds a wonderful life to any local community.&amp;quot;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	&amp;ldquo;Co-operatives are known as trusted, local businesses. This research affirms that every pound spent in a co-operative shop is a real boost to the local economy.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	Ursula Lidbetter, Chief Executive of Lincolnshire Co-operative, said: &amp;ldquo;We&amp;rsquo;re pleased with the results of this study which show our positive impact on our local economy. Everything we do as a co-operative society is for the benefit of our members who own the business, and their local communities.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	&amp;ldquo;We support these communities in a numbers of ways &amp;ndash; by providing the rural services important to people like foodstores and post offices, by giving local producers an outlet for their goods, by giving grants and donations to local groups and by making our members better off by sharing profits through the dividend.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	The study found that the money generated for the local economy by Lincolnshire Co-operative is &amp;lsquo;sticky&amp;rsquo; &amp;ndash; after being passed on to suppliers, employees and customers it passes through local people&amp;rsquo;s hands five times, generating local wealth and jobs in the process.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	It also discovered &amp;pound;5 million a year that would go to external investors in a conventional shareholder business is distributed to local customers as a dividend, to the 205,000 owner members of the society in Lincolnshire, which can then be spent and kept local again.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	Lincolnshire Co-operative supports small local suppliers &amp;ndash; by helping them grow their business to a scale where they can supply a large retail operation and, where local businesses supplying Lincolnshire have faced closure, the co-operative has stepped in to save the jobs and business. Lincolnshire also sustains 2,800 local jobs in all parts of the business.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The co-op also uses more than 600 local suppliers, almost half (47%) of which see their contract with Lincolnshire Co-operative as a significant part of their business.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Jenny Smith is from &lt;a href=&quot;http://jennysjamsoflincoln.com&quot;&gt;Jenny&amp;rsquo;s Jams&lt;/a&gt;, a micro-enterprise based in Lincoln which supplies the county with quality jams and chutneys. She has received support on key areas like labelling.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	She said: &amp;ldquo;Working with Lincolnshire Co-operative has helped my business in a number of ways. It means that my products reach a wider audience because they are available throughout the county and it&amp;rsquo;s also good to get feedback from a large retailer on what you are making.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;	&amp;ldquo;I moved my business from my home to a special unit in 2011 because contracts like the one I have with Lincolnshire Co-op have enabled me to expand. It also helps other local businesses as where possible; I buy my fruit from local pick your own farms and wholesalers.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Canadian Co-operative Awards open for nominations</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/canadian-co-operative-awards-open-nominations</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;The&amp;nbsp;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.coopscanada.coop&quot;&gt;Canadian Co-operative Association&lt;/a&gt; (CCA) are asking co-operators to put forward their nominations for the annual Co-operative Awards before 31 March.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;There are four categories: the Canadian Co-operative Achievement Award, the Global Co-operator Award, the Co-operative Governance Award and Pioneer Inductees in the Canadian Co-operative Hall of Fame.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The Canadian Co-operative Achievement Award was set up in 2001, followed by the Global Co-operator Award in 2005 and the governance awards in 2008.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Donna Balkan, the Communications Manager for CCA, said: &amp;ldquo;We think it is very important to present awards as a way of honouring excellence within the Canadian co-operative movement.&amp;nbsp; The individual award recipients are often unsung heroes: people who have made an enormous impact on Canadian co-operatives and Canadian society, but are not well-known outside the co-operative sector.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;For example, Ed Gebert, a longtime credit union leader from Saskatchewan who was the 2012 winner of the Canadian Co-operative Achievement Award, was largely responsible for bringing the first-ever Automated Teller Machine (bank machine) to Canada.&amp;nbsp; And many of the winners of the Global Co-operator Award have been volunteers who have devoted countless hours to CCA&amp;#39;s international development projects.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;She explained the governance award was created because of the &amp;ldquo;enormous importance CCA places on effective co-operative governance.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.coopscanada.coop/public_html/hof/?utm_source=2013+Call+for+Awards&amp;amp;utm_campaign=2013+Call+for+Awards+%28Feb+4%29&amp;amp;utm_medium=email&quot;&gt;Canadian Co-operative Hall of Fame&lt;/a&gt; was set up to celebrate the CCA&amp;rsquo;s 100th anniversary in 2009, the Pioneer Inductees are deceased individuals who were fundamental in shaping co-operation in Canada.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Donna added: &amp;ldquo;When we created the Hall of Fame, we felt this category was very important, because the stories of legendary co-operators like Alphonse Desjardins, founder of North America&amp;rsquo;s first financial services co-operative and Father Moses Coady, a leader of the Antigonish Movement, which spearheaded the development of co-operatives in the Atlantic provinces during the Great Depression, are not often found in high school or university history books, and we wanted these people to be recognised.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Co-operators do not need to be a direct member of CCA to nominate someone for an award. After the nominations close, the award winners are chosen by separate selection committees for each award, which usually consist of members of&amp;nbsp;&lt;span&gt;CCA board.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;These are not the only awards given to Canadian co-ops, Canada&amp;rsquo;s French-language national co-op association, the Conseil canadien de la cooperation et de la mutualit&amp;eacute; (CCCM), has its own awards programme, and Credit Union Central of Canada also give out awards each year.&lt;/p&gt;

 <title>Welsh Government launches Co-op and Mutuals Commission</title>
 <link>http://www.thenews.coop/article/welsh-government-launches-co-op-and-mutuals-commission</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;The Welsh Government&amp;rsquo;s Business Minister, Edwina Hart, says the principality&amp;rsquo;s new Co-operative and Mutuals Commission will help create more jobs and wealth in Wales and improve public services.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Said Ms Hart: &amp;ldquo;This diverse sector makes an important contribution to the Welsh economy while providing valuable support and services for individuals and communities. However it is important that we understand how this sector could grow and develop and examine what interventions and support may be needed.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Chaired by Prof Andrew Davies, Swansea University&amp;rsquo;s Strategic Adviser, the commission will make recommendations on growing and developing the co-operative and mutual economy in Wales.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Also appointed to the commission are: Nicholas Bennett, Chief Executive of Community Housing Cymru; Dr Molly Scott Cato, Professor of Strategy and Sustainability at Roehampton University; Dame Pauline Green, President of International Co-operative Alliance; David Jenkins, Chair of the Aneurin Bevan Health Board and the Wales Co-operative Centre; Robin Murray, industrial and environmental economist; Dr Ben Reynolds, Director of Trilein; and Sir Paul Williams OBE, former Chief Executive NHS Wales.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The commission will consider the evidence for supporting the co-operative and mutual sector in Wales, and will look at how the existing business advice for the sector might be strengthened.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;It will identify specific areas that might be targeted for additional support by the Welsh Government, and consider best practice and evaluations. The commission will then set out a vision for the co-operative and mutual economy in Wales, identify and establish benchmarks, and provide suggestions on how to achieve its goals.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The commission holds its first meeting next month and will hear and gather evidence from key individuals and organisations with the aim of providing a draft report to the Minister in September.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Activist David Smith, of the Wales Progressive Co-operators, told the News: &amp;ldquo;We are very pleased the commission has now been established following a motion tabled in the National Assembly in 2011, which called for a &amp;lsquo;task and finish&amp;rsquo; group to be set up.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;We expect the Commission to be open and innovative and await details of its perspectives and time scale. We aim to support co-operators submitting evidence and give a voice to the voice-less. Our focus will be social co-operatives and co-operative education will be a key issue.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Co-operatives in Wales currently generate over a &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.thenews.coop/article/co-operatives-contribute-£1-billion-welsh-economy&quot;&gt;&amp;pound;1 billion per year in income and employ an estimated 7,000 people&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;
